Ver Mensaje Individual
  #2 (permalink)  
Antiguo 27/09/2013, 09:58
Mechabits
 
Fecha de Ingreso: agosto-2013
Mensajes: 103
Antigüedad: 10 años, 8 meses
Puntos: 1
Respuesta: Programa sencillo

Está bien hecho, pero acostúmbrate a usar las llaves del if, por buenas prácticas y eso. Además te sobra una línea ya que nunca se usa
Pero por lo demás esta bien y funciona.
Te lo dejo aquí como debería ser:

Código Java:
Ver original
  1. /*
  2.  * To change this template, choose Tools | Templates
  3.  * and open the template in the editor.
  4.  */
  5. package entradascine;
  6.  
  7. import java.util.Scanner;
  8.  
  9. /**
  10.  *
  11.  * @author Elfrod
  12.  */
  13. public class EntradasCine {
  14.  
  15.     /**
  16.      * @param args the command line arguments
  17.      */
  18.     public static void main(String[] args) {
  19.         // TODO code application logic here
  20.         Scanner teclado = new Scanner(System.in);
  21.         double precioIni, precioFin, precioTot;
  22.         int cantE;
  23.         System.out.print("Dame numero de entradas: ");
  24.         cantE = teclado.nextInt();
  25.         System.out.print("Dame el precio de la entrada: ");
  26.         precioIni = teclado.nextDouble();      
  27.         if (cantE >= 5) {
  28.             precioFin = precioIni - precioIni * 0.05;
  29.         } else {
  30.             precioFin = precioIni;
  31.         }
  32.         precioTot = precioFin * cantE;
  33.         System.out.println("El precio final de cada una es: " + precioFin + " El precio total es " + precioTot);
  34.     }
  35. }

Instalate primero el jdk (la ultima version) que te hará falta para después instalarte el netbeans. Hazlo por ese orden porque sino posiblemente no te funcione.

También tienes otro compilador que es el eclipse aunque yo no lo he usado aún